
pHbalance Deo Spray
Not sure. We can't tell if pHbalance Deo Spray is vegan.
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ride and Stearalkonium Hectorite can be plant or animal derived (usually coconut, but not always stated) and the label does not say.

Why
Vegan means no animal-derived ingredients: no beeswax, honey, lanolin, carmine, collagen, silk or milk. Some ingredients like glycerin can come from plants or animals, so a vegan claim on the label matters.
We can't tell if pHbalance Deo Spray is vegan.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ride and Stearalkonium Hectorite can be plant or animal derived (usually coconut, but not always stated) and the label does not say.
This is not a safety warning. It is a label fact, useful if you avoid this group on purpose.
